| By Chronis Tsempelis | Article Rating: |
|
| July 31, 2009 07:30 AM EDT | Reads: |
1,751 |
Silverlight is the next step towards user experience in enriching today’s 2.0 technology. Microsoft Silverlight is a web application framework with added interactivity features and supports .NET language and development tools. It is basically a programming model to develop and distribute Rich Internet Applications (RIAs). It is a free cross browser plug-in for delivering multimedia experiences for the web. It is considered as an Adobe flash alternative.
Silverlight supports Microsoft’s Common Language Runtime (CLR), which allows both designers and developers to run the .NET environment within a browser and do so in a relatively lightweight package
Silverlight enables web site development companies to design, develop, and deliver powerful applications and experiences for the web. It’s a browser plug-in that works with Mac OS, Windows, Linux, and devices. Best of all, it’s free, only 4MBs, and installs in ten seconds.
In silverlight applications, user interfaces are declared in XAML (Extensible Application Mark up Language) which is Microsoft’s XML-based language for creating a rich graphical user interface (GUI) and program using a subset of .NET framework
Silverlight applications can be hosted on any Web server accessible to the target audience. The two most commonly used Web servers are Microsoft Internet Information Server (IIS) and Apache.
Microsoft Silverlight powers rich application experiences and delivers high quality, interactive video across the Web and mobile devices through the most powerful runtime available on the Web. Microsoft Silverlight extends and amplifies your existing development skills, empowering you to build new types of applications for the Web regardless of target platform or browser.
Microsoft has also released a free service called “Silverlight Streaming” that developers can use to store up to 4 GB of content for a Silverlight application, addressing concerns about storage.
There are various versions of silverlight that includes Silverlight 1.0, Silverlight 1.1, silverlight 2 and the latest being released this month is silverlight 3.
Silverlight 1.0
Silverlight 1.0 is released for Mac and Windows. Silverlight 1.0 is focused on enabling rich media scenarios in a browser. You can only use java script to create silver light applications in 1.0 version.
Silverlight 1.1
Silverlight 1.1 will include a cross-platform version of the .NET Framework, and will enable a rich .NET development experience in the browser. It include a subset of the full .NET Framework base class library you use today, including support for collections, generics, IO, threading, globalization, networking (including sockets, web-services and REST support), HTML DOM, XML, local storage, and LINQ. You’ll be able to use any .NET language to develop a Silverlight application (VB, C#, JavaScript, Python, Ruby, Pascal, and more).
Silverlight 2
Silverlight 2 includes a cross-platform, cross-browser version of the .NET Framework, and enables a rich .NET development platform that runs in the browser. Developers can write Silverlight applications using any .NET language (including VB, C#, JavaScript, IronPython and IronRuby). Silverlight 2.0 is substantially faster than its previous version.
Silverlight 3
Silverlight 3 latest version of silverlight which just launched in the month of July is going to make it on top of the RIA platform of choice. The new version of Silverlight has better 3-D graphics support and the ability to offload graphics work to a GPU for a smoother, hardware-accelerated user experience.
Silverlight offers the power needed for smart client business apps, with the best deployment and navigation characteristics of the web.
Silverlight represents the future of development for most of us. Silverlight applications is going to make a difference to websites in a very real way in the near future
Published July 31, 2009 Reads 1,751
Copyright © 2009 SYS-CON Media, Inc. — All Rights Reserved.
Syndicated stories and blog feeds, all rights reserved by the author.
More Stories By Chronis Tsempelis
Chronis is the founder and CEO of MarketRaise, an IT Outsourcing firm providing customized software development and Internet solutions to businesses in the United States and India. The Company’s wide range of services include customized software development, professional website design, website optimization, SEO services, product promotion, e-commerce solutions, Internet marketing, web application development, database design, professional web design, expert software development, and more.
- The Cloud Storage Wars: Windows Azure vs. Google
- Adobe Flash on the Road to Nowhere
- Microsoft Brings Cloud Interoperability Down to Earth
- If You Know C#, You Know Windows Azure Storage
- Microsoft and Intuit Strike Cloud Computing Pact
- Windows Azure Blob Storage vs. Amazon S3
- Microsoft Named “Gold Sponsor” of World's Largest Cloud Computing Event
- For Technology Professionals Who Want to Stay Ahead of the Game
- Microsoft Urges Government & Industry to Build Confidence in the Cloud
- Nimsoft Named “Bronze Sponsor” of Cloud Expo 2010 New York & Silicon Valley
- ‘Hey, This Windows Thing is Working’: Microsoft
- Microsoft Is "All In" for Cloud Computing
- Microsoft’s First Step Toward Cloud Computing
- The Cloud Storage Wars: Windows Azure vs. Google
- Adobe Flash on the Road to Nowhere
- Ensuring Website Performance
- Ulitzer Named Exclusive New-Media Sponsor of Cloud Expo 2010
- Download Windows 7 Now!
- Microsoft Brings Cloud Interoperability Down to Earth
- 100 Things to Watch in 2010
- If You Know C#, You Know Windows Azure Storage
- Microsoft and Intuit Strike Cloud Computing Pact
- Microsoft to Present "Patterns for Cloud Computing" at Cloud Expo
- CloudBerry Backup for Windows Home Server Supports Drive Extender
- Where Are RIA Technologies Headed in 2008?
- Accessing the ASP.NET Authentication, Profile and Role Service in Silverlight
- Silverlight 2 - Adobe Flex Killer Is on Its Way!
- Building Great AJAX Applications Using ASP.NET
- Spice Up User Experience with Silverlight
- Is the Silverlight Adoption Rate Artificially Inflated?
- Will Google's Android Sink or Swim?
- Kaazing Announces Support for Silverlight
- VS 2008 Builds AJAX-based Web Apps
- Rich Content Rotator for ASP.NET
- Getting Started with Silverlight: Zero to Hero
- AJAXWorld and Bear Stearns





























